Abstract:
A GREASE INHIBITED AGAINST OXIDATION AND AGAINST INHIBITOR RECRYSTALLIZATION CONTAINING A LUBRICANT GELLED TO GREASE CONSISTENCY, AN AMOUNT OF A PHENOTHIAZINE-TYPE INHIBITOR SUFFICIENT TO INHIBIT OXIDATION, AND A PYRROLIDONE COMPOUND THAT IS LIQUID PHASE AND IN AN AMOUNT SUFFICENT TO PREVENT LARGE CRYSTALS OF PHENOTHIAZINE-TYPE INHIBITOR FROM FORMING. TYPICALLY THE GREASE WILL CONTAIN UP TO ONE PERCENT BY WEIGHT BY PHENOTHIAZINE AND ABOUT THE SAME AMOUNT OF N-METHYL PYRROLIDONE.

Abstract:
Grease compositions comprising (1) as a base fluid a polyol aliphatic ester and (2) as a thickener finely divided sodium montmorillonite clay. The clay may be used as the sole thickener or it may be used in combination with a finely divided fluorinated ethylenepropylene copolymer. Also, molybdenum disulfide or antimony dialkyldithiocarbamate may be added to the compositions. The compositions have both good wear characteristics and good extreme pressure characteristics at temperatures in the -65* F. to 350* F. range. The grease compositions are useful in heavily loaded airframe bearings, screw jack actuators, journal bearings, and in other applications where there is sliding, rolling, oscillating, or other forms of motion where wear and extreme pressure are factors.
Abstract:
MIXTURES OF DIHALOGENOETHYL-SUBSTITUTED ORGANOSILICON COMPOSITIONS HAVE BEEN PREPARED BY ADDING EITHER IBR OR IC1 TO VINYL-SUBSTITUTED SILANCES AND SIOLXANES. LUBRICATIING COMPOSITIONS OF EXTREME PRESSURE AND HIGH TEMPERATURE CHARACTERISTICS ARE PREPARED BY ADDING THE MXTURES TO OILS OF LUBRICATING VISCOITY. THE LUBRICATING COMPOSITIONS ARE ESPECIALLY USEFUL FOR LUBRICATING HIGH TEMPERATURE ALLOYS.
